Hazards and Warnings
When inside the cave PLEASE replace the cover on the entrance. There is a rope knotted into the lid. Please, if possible, locate the boulder with an anchor at the bottom of the entrance, and clip this onto the rope to firmly hold the lid down to make the entrance safe for the local residents (and the cat).
A sudden rise in water levels could flood the crawl to MacColls Rift, making entry (or exit) impassible. If the river is flowing at the farm, the crawl is likely to be rather wet; only pass this crawl if confident such high water levels are dropping rather than rising.

Access
Permit required
Advanced permission is required.
This cave has unusual access problems, the entrance being located immediately under the kitchen window of Darnbrook Farm (about three miles south west out of Arncliffe, at the bottom of the steep hill). Parking location will be supplied with the permit, although on many occasions, the tenant at Darnbrook Farm (who is extremely friendly) will invite you to park much closer, so it is worth calling in to show your permit, before parking up and getting changing. The National Trust have agreed to allow a permit to be issued for the first Saturday of May/June/July/August/September and the third Saturday of May/July/September, meaning a total to eight permits available per year. Permit applications can be made by email or by post. The landowner and tenant need to be notified near the end of each month of what permits have been issued for the following month. Therefore the latest date for which a permit can be issued will be approximately one week before the start of the month. More advanced notice is appreciated if possible.

Fixed Aids
Robinsons' Pot is not equipped with any BCA approved resin bonded anchors. Any placed anchors or other equipment should be treated with extreme caution.
